ANDERSON, S.C. -- The Anderson men's basketball team, off to its
best start in school history, has been rewarded for its hard work
by earning the sixth spot in the opening week of the NCAA Division
II men's basketball regional rankings. The top 10 teams in the
region are listed below and the rankings play an important role at
the conclusion of the regular season, with the top eight teams in
each region earning a trip to the NCAA Tournament. The Southeast
Region is made up of the Conference Carolinas, the Peach Belt and
the South Atlantic Conference. "It's great recognition for all the
hard work, but we have a lot of basketball yet to be played," said
Anderson head coach Jason Taylor. The Trojans (13-3, 7-3 Conference
Carolinas) are currently in a tie for second place in the league
standings with Barton and have won five straight and six of their
